Carolyn "Ginger"
Hunter Heeter
Jun 24, 1936 — Oct 24, 2019
Carolyn L. "Ginger" Hunter Heeter, 83, of Rochester, was surrounded by her loving family when she passed away at 9:36 AM, Thursday, October 24 , 2019 at Wynnfield Crossing of Rochester.
On June 24 , 1936, Carolyn L. Castleman was born in Fulton County. She was the second daughter of Vernon and Gladys Garner Castleman. Growing up, she shared her childhood with a sister, Frances. Carolyn was given the nickname Ginger from her sister, after a favorite pony they rode named Ginger. The girls enjoyed many adventures and the excitement of pony rides. Proudly, she graduated from Rochester High School with the class of 1954.
In Rochester, Ginger and Nelson Dean Hunter Jr. were married on December 9 , 1956. They shared 33 years of life's adventures. From their union came a son Jeff. Sadly, Nelson passed away on February 1 , 1989 following a valiant battle with cancer.
On December 27 , 1997, in Rochester, Ginger and Col. Owen Alan Heeter were married. They were married nearly a decade when he passed away on February 17 , 2007.
In her youth Ginger took piano lessons from Edith Thompson for $2 per lesson which was a half hour. Her love and appreciation for music continued as she shared her passion with her own students, teaching piano and organ for three decades. Mrs. Hunter also served the the students of Manitou Training Center as their music teacher from the 1970's till the late 1980's. More recently she was Life Care Center's director of activities. For many years Ginger was the chairman of the Fulton County Mental Health Association Christmas drive.
At home Ginger enjoyed gardening and feeding and observing the hummingbirds. A sports enthusiast, she was an avid Chicago Cubs fan. Paramount in her life were her grandchildren. Ginger was very proud of Raeann and Caleb and their many accomplishments. She was their number one cheerleader always among the crowd at the concerts, sporting events and school activities. She also served as confidant and advisor, always being there for them.
